Selling Sunset: Cast Shake-up Ahead?

Selling Sunset may see a cast overhaul in its upcoming tenth season, according to Oppenheim Group founder Jason Oppenheim. In a recent interview, Oppenheim indicated that significant cast decisions are a collaborative effort between Netflix and the show's production team, with "every option still under consideration" before filming commences.

Oppenheim voiced a strong preference for the series to pivot back to its real estate roots, away from the frequent feuds and drama that have defined recent seasons. He believes the show's appeal lies in its ability to offer an escape, rather than create division or alienate viewers. Oppenheim hopes for a more peaceful and enjoyable viewing experience in future seasons.

Furthermore, Oppenheim touched upon the uncertain status of cast member Chrishell Stause, emphasizing her autonomy in making personal career decisions. He also addressed concerns regarding active real estate licenses among some agents, explaining that occasional lapses are common and easily rectified, and not necessarily indicative of deeper issues.
